Output 78b4e68630045ec8159f4f29ba286e13a8ce21208ed77583d17011faab6682a8:7

value
17501066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fce23ec8d121d33e6e62851486f3dca707d7337 OP_EQUAL
address
3N6PZCjHC5qrZhoNCPe1MqvkqtJE5GHFtp
transaction
78b4e68630045ec8159f4f29ba286e13a8ce21208ed77583d17011faab6682a8
spent
true